What we need:
Mohawk is looking for a Logistics Service Coordinator to maintain compliance and service reports on carriers, customers, and distribution center (DC) operations.
This role will focus on service by monitoring and tracing national transportation network for on time delivery, as well as serve as a single point of contact for Mohawk's out-of-network shipments.
The ability to communicate and collaborate with multiple teams, both internal and external is key to being successful in this role.
What you'll do:
Schedule appointments for live load, collect and prepaid orders shipping externally to Mohawk's network Track pickups and deliveries and communicate effectively with internal and external carriers Implement processes and procedures for efficient schedule management Collaborate with planners, distribution and management team members on pending issues and steps to resolve Develop and maintain compliance reports and provide performance metrics to management, including on-time delivery reports What you have:
High School diploma or GED 3
years of experience in logistics or customer service Understanding of DOT hours of service rules and regulations (preferred) What you're good at:
Staying organized and paying attention to detail in a fast-paced environment Using logic and reasoning to identify the strengths and weaknesses of alternative solutions, conclusions or approaches to problems Communicating and negotiating effectively with internal and external customers Working collaboratively as part of a fast-paced team, with strong personal organization, poise and professionalism Driving optimization and results through reporting and analytics Diffusing conflict using appropriate interpersonal styles and methods while maintaining professionalism and adhering to corporate standards What else? While we're a primarily in-office team, we thrive on flexibility and ensuring our people can balance personal and professional time We're located in a pretty great spot - check out this video to see what we mean Mohawk Industries is a leading global flooring manufacturer that creates products to enhance residential and commercial spaces around the world.
Mohawk's vertically integrated manufacturing and distribution processes provide competitive advantages in the production of carpet, rugs, ceramic tile, laminate, wood, stone and vinyl flooring.
Our industry-leading innovation has yielded products and technologies that differentiate our brands in the marketplace and satisfy all remodeling and new construction requirements.
Our brands are among the most recognized in the industry and include American Olean, Daltile, Durkan, IVC, Karastan, Marazzi, Mohawk, Mohawk Home, Pergo, and Quick-Step.
During the past decade, Mohawk has transformed its business from an American carpet manufacturer into the world's largest flooring company with operations in Australia, Brazil, Canada, Europe, India, Malaysia, Mexico, New Zealand, Russia and the United States.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
